Box 449 Orange, CA 92866-1591 Telephone Number: (714) 744-7220 SPECIAL NOTICE REGARDING CORONAVIRUS (COVID-19) AND ATTENDANCE AT PUBLIC MEETINGS On March 4, 2020, Governor Newsom proclaimed a State of Emergency in California as a result of the threat of COVID-19. On March 17, 2020, Governor Newsom issued Executive Order N-29-20, which allows a local legislative body to hold public meetings via teleconferencing and to make public meetings accessible telephonically or otherwise electronically to all members of the public seeking to observe and to address the local legislative body. Please be advised that some, or all, of the City of Orange Planning Commissioners and staff will participate in meetings via teleconference. Public Participation Pursuant to Executive Order N-29-20 and given the health risks associated with COVID-19, members of the public can access meetings on Spectrum Cable Channel 3 and AT&T U-verse Channel 99, and streamed live and on-demand on the City’s website at www.cityoforange.org. Members of the public may not attend the meeting in person. COMMISSION BUSINESS: 3.1 General Plan Annual Progress Report to the State of California . California Government Code Section 65400 requires that cities submit an annual report on the status of their General Plan and progress in its implementation to the Governor’s Office of Planning and Research and the Department of Housing and Community Development by April 1 of each year. APPEAL PROCEDURE Any final determination by the Planning Commission may be appealed, and such appeal must be filed within 15 calendar days after the Planning Commission action. This appeal shall be made in written form to the Community Development Department, accompanied by an initial appeal deposit of $1,000.00. The City Clerk, upon filing of said appeal, will set petition for public hearing befor e the City Council at the earliest date. All owners of property located within 300 feet of the project site will be notified by the City Clerk of said hearing. For additional information, please call (714) 744-7220. If you challenge any City of Orange decision in court, you may be limited to raising only those issues you or someone else raised at the public hearing described on this agenda or in written correspondence delivered to the Planning Commission at, or prior to, the public hearing.
